【问题标题】:Extract 2D outline from delaunay triangulation in CGAL从 CGAL 中的 delaunay 三角剖分中提取 2D 轮廓
【发布时间】:2019-02-16 00:57:37
【问题描述】:

我可以使用以下example code 从 CGAL 获得 delaunay 三角测量 如何提取形成此二维三角剖分边缘的多边形轮廓(即边界边缘,可以是非凸的)?

【问题讨论】:

  • 定义“轮廓”... 可能是 alpha 形状?
  • 不,我认为不是 alpha 形状。我不知道还能怎么解释。边界边缘是形成轮廓的边缘(我相信只与一个三角形相关的边缘)。
  • 你似乎在描述凸包......
  • 不,我不是。画一个任意形状,可以是网格的轮廓。不必对凸性做任何事情。

标签: cgal


【解决方案1】:

您可以检查is_constraint(edge) 或约束迭代器。

【讨论】:

  • 你能否更具体和详细(一个代码示例)关于如何利用这个迭代器来提取边界?
猜你喜欢
  • 1970-01-01
  • 2020-05-06
  • 2014-08-18
  • 2012-03-04
  • 2011-11-12
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 2018-12-23
相关资源
最近更新 更多